Grandparent's Day at school!

Tomorrow, November 2nd is the annual Grandparent's Day at one of the grandson's school. This is something I have gone to every year since he started school. Yes, he has another "Grandma", but he always asks me to come. And I always say "yes"! I never want to miss an opportunity to spend time with any of my grandchildren...time is too short and I want to build great memories and strong bonds with them all!

This year it is only for an hour ~ during the lunch hour ~ so I will call him tonight and find out what he would like from Mickey D's, and go and have lunch with him. It seems as if every year, there is at least one of his friends who, for whatever reason, does not have a grandparent there. He always tells them that they can join us! Shows a lot of compassion for a young boy of 10, and I am proud of him for doing so! He attends a charter school and the kids come from differing walks of life and the diversity is great!

This is his last year for this event. The upper grades don't do this..........just the lower elementary classes. But it won't be MY last year! His younger brother begins school next fall and it begins all over again!
